What is Hard Water?


Hard water is identified by its mineral web content, specifically calcium and magnesium ions. These minerals enter the water system as it percolates via sedimentary rock and chalk down payments underground. When difficult water is warmed or entrusted to stand, it often tends to form scale, a crusty buildup that adheres to surfaces and can cause a variety of issues in pipes systems.

Effect on Piping


Hard water impacts pipes in numerous detrimental methods, mainly via scale build-up, lowered water circulation, and increased deterioration.

Range Accumulation


Among one of the most usual concerns brought on by tough water is range accumulation inside pipelines and components. As water streams via the pipes system, minerals precipitate out and follow the pipeline wall surfaces. With time, this accumulation can tighten pipe openings, bring about minimized water flow and raised stress on the system.

Decreased Water Flow


Mineral deposits from difficult water can gradually minimize the size of pipelines, limiting water circulation to taps, showers, and devices. This decreased circulation not only influences water pressure yet also increases energy consumption as appliances like water heaters have to work more challenging to deliver the very same amount of warm water.

Corrosion


While hard water minerals themselves do not create corrosion, they can exacerbate existing deterioration issues in pipelines. Scale accumulation can catch water against steel surface areas, speeding up the corrosion process and potentially resulting in leakages or pipe failing in time.

Device Damage


Beyond pipelines, hard water can additionally harm household appliances connected to the water. Appliances such as water heaters, dishwashers, and cleaning devices are especially prone to scale buildup. This can decrease their effectiveness, increase maintenance prices, and shorten their life expectancy.

Water Softeners


Water softeners are one of the most typical option for dealing with tough water. They function by trading calcium and magnesium ions with salt or potassium ions, efficiently reducing the firmness of the water.

Other Treatment Alternatives


Along with water softeners, other treatment options include magnetic water conditioners, reverse osmosis systems, and chemical additives. Each approach has its benefits and viability relying on the extent of the difficult water problem and household requirements.

Flush Your Water Heater Regularly



Hard water can cause sediment buildup in your water heater, reducing its efficiency and potentially causing damage. We recommend flushing your water heater at least once a year to remove sediment and maintain optimal performance.
